2023-05-25 16:54:19 来源: 互联网
关于机器码是什么(机器码名词解释) 的知识大家了解吗?以下就是小编整理的关于机器码是什么(机器码名词解释) 的介绍,希望可以给到大家一些参考,一起来了解下吧!
我们在很多地方都可以看到电脑机器码,比如吃鸡,打开挂机器码,投标造假时发现机器码一样,通过机器码购买商业软件授权等等。机器码到底是什么?它如何帮助识别计算机的唯一性?请看存储极客的介绍。
(资料图)
MAC地址、CPUID和硬盘序列号是最常用的三种硬件机器码。
CPUID:最不可靠的机器码
让我们从CPUID开始。由于奔腾3处理器的唯一序列号容易被追踪,从而引发了隐私泄露的问题,英特尔从奔腾4开始就取消了CPU的唯一序列号。
当前CPUID对应某一代CPU。如果不使用第三方软件,可以在命令提示符下输入并执行wmic cpu get processorid来获取本机的CPUID信息。如图,CPUID可以对应英特尔酷睿i5 6600K,也可以对应i7 6700K或者i7 6700HQ。不仅不唯一,连具体型号都无法确定。
网卡MAC: DIYer
IP地址很容易切换。对于大部分非固定IP的家庭宽带,可以通过断开再拨的方式获得新的IP地址。但是网卡的MAC地址不一样。是网卡的物理地址,从设计上来说应该是全球唯一的。
然而,实际情况是复杂的。很多网卡的MAC地址可以由用户自己修改,所以很难通过MAC地址屏蔽机器码。
硬盘序列号:终于,一个强大的
硬盘序列号是指CrystalDiskInfo中一串混合的数字/字母,在生产时由硬盘厂商固化到固态硬盘中。下图是东芝TR200 960G SSD的序列号。TR200是原装SSD中性价比较高的热门机型。
当然硬盘的序列号有时候也不靠谱。有些山寨的序列号简直就是一个固定值,一批硬盘的序列号可能都是一模一样的,让人哭笑不得。下图是东芝TR200 SSD标签上的序列号信息,与CrystalDiskInfo的识别结果一致。
除了序列号,专业SSD还会提供一个WWN识别码。WWN是全球通用名称的意思,通常是权威机构指定的全球唯一的48位或64位代码。并不是所有的固态硬盘都会提供WWN识别码,所以这种方式不一定适合用作机器码。下图显示了东芝SSD实用工具工具箱软件识别的TR200 WWN识别码信息。
另外,硬盘中的每个分区都会有一个卷序列号,也就是俗称的分区序列号。这个序列号是硬盘格式化时随机生成的,只要重新格式化就可以替换。属于非硬件机器码。
内存序列号:不一定
内存作为电脑三大件之一,也可以有SN序列号信息。但这只是“能有”,而不是“必须有”。
机器码是将硬件的序列号和计算机系统的一些特征信息,如主板型号、操作系统版本、用户名等结合起来生成的一系列信息代码。机器代码不如DNA或指纹准确(不同人的重复率几乎为零),更像人脸识别:长得像的不一定是同一个人。“长相”的判断可以来自很多方面,比如眼睛、鼻子、脸型、步态、习惯姿势等等。机器码生成算法的保密性使得伪造机器码变得困难。
有些软件号称可以修改机器码,但硬盘序列号等相对固化的硬件信息手段有限,此类软件通常存在传播病毒的隐患。建议大家遵纪守法,公平竞争,不要再想着作弊了。